iPad (9th Generation): The Reliable Workhorse

The 9th gen iPad is the champion of value. It gets the job done without any unnecessary bells and whistles.

Its A13 Bionic chip is surprisingly capable for everyday tasks like email, web browsing, and basic office work. The battery life is solid, easily lasting a full workday.

Pros: Unbeatable price, familiar design, reliable performance. Cons: Older design, less powerful than newer models, no USB-C.

iPad Air (5th Generation): Balancing Power and Price

The iPad Air (5th Gen) is where performance starts to seriously shine. Its M1 chip is a huge leap over the 9th gen, making it ideal for more demanding tasks.

Video editing, graphic design, and running multiple apps simultaneously are all within its capabilities. The sleeker design and USB-C port are nice bonuses too.

Pros: Powerful M1 chip, modern design, USB-C port. Cons: More expensive than the 9th gen, features you might not need for basic tasks.

iPad mini (6th Generation): Pocket Rocket for Mobile Businesses

Need something truly portable? The iPad mini (6th Gen) is your answer. Its compact size makes it perfect for field work, deliveries, or any business that requires constant mobility.

Don't let the size fool you; it's packing a powerful A15 Bionic chip. It can handle most tasks with ease and is surprisingly good for note-taking and sketching.

Pros: Ultra-portable, powerful A15 chip, great for note-taking. Cons: Small screen might be limiting for some tasks, higher price per feature.

Used/Refurbished iPad Pro (older models): Power on a Budget

Looking for Pro-level performance without the Pro price tag? Consider a used or refurbished older iPad Pro. Models from 2018-2020 still pack a serious punch.

You'll get a stunning display, powerful processors, and potentially even features like ProMotion (120Hz refresh rate). Just be sure to buy from a reputable seller with a warranty.

Pros: High-end performance, potentially lower price, premium features. Cons: Battery life may be reduced, potential cosmetic damage, warranty concerns.

iPad Specs and Performance: Head-to-Head

Feature iPad (9th Gen) iPad Air (5th Gen) iPad mini (6th Gen) Used iPad Pro (2018-2020)
Chip A13 Bionic M1 A15 Bionic A12X/A12Z Bionic
Display 10.2-inch Retina 10.9-inch Liquid Retina 8.3-inch Liquid Retina 11-inch/12.9-inch Liquid Retina
Storage Options 64GB, 256GB 64GB, 256GB 64GB, 256GB 64GB, 256GB, 512GB, 1TB
Starting Price (New) $329 $599 $499 Varies greatly depending on condition and model
Geekbench 5 (Single-Core) 1330 1720 1590 1100-1200
Geekbench 5 (Multi-Core) 3300 7200 4800 4500-5000

Maintenance Costs: Planning for the Long Haul

Don't forget to factor in maintenance! iPads are generally reliable, but things can happen. A screen repair can cost upwards of $150-$300. Consider AppleCare+ or a third-party insurance plan for peace of mind.

Battery replacements are another potential expense, typically costing around $100-$150. Regular cleaning and careful handling can significantly extend the lifespan of your iPad.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Is the Apple Pencil worth it?

If you plan on taking handwritten notes, sketching, or doing any kind of design work, absolutely! Otherwise, you can probably skip it.

Q: How much storage do I need?

64GB is likely sufficient for basic tasks like email, web browsing, and light document editing. If you plan on storing a lot of photos, videos, or large files, opt for 256GB or more.

Q: Should I get a cellular iPad or Wi-Fi only?

If you need to be connected to the internet on the go, a cellular iPad is worth considering. Otherwise, you can save money by sticking with a Wi-Fi only model and using your smartphone as a hotspot.

Q: Where can I find the best deals on iPads?

Check Apple's refurbished store, Amazon, Best Buy, and other major retailers. Don't forget to compare prices and look for discounts!

Q: What accessories do I need?

A good case is essential for protecting your investment. A screen protector is also a good idea. If you plan on doing a lot of typing, consider a Bluetooth keyboard.
